AN 18-year-old had a true coming of age present last week when he earned his first parking fine - for putting his ticket in the wrong part of his windscreen.
Daniel Dexter parked his car outside University College School on Frognal after buying a ticket covering a four-hour stay.
But after returning to his car after his A-level classes he found a £50 fine.
He said: "I can't believe it. Do these wardens walk around like Darth Vader or something? I drive to school now because it is cheaper than getting the tube one stop from Golders Green.

"I put my pass on my side of the dashboard and when I came back I had a ticket because they said my pass wasn't visible. It was visible - it was just in the wrong corner, it's ridiculous.
